Mixed Breed · Female

Size:Roxy weighs about 10.5kg. Can live with:Roxy has walked well with other dogs at the shelter. Although she is friendly with most of them, she he can be a little feisty with some so we feel she would prefer to be the only dog in the home. Roxy came in on the 11th of November via an Inspector. She arrived in very poor condition with extremely sore skin that was very uncomfortable for her. She was a very crotchety girl to begin with due to being in such discomfort and would let you know how unhappy she was by baring all her teeth for you to not touch her! After several baths, antibiotics and other treatments to stop her feeling so itchy, Roxy is a changed dog and now ready to start looking for a new home. Roxy is a happy, friendly girl who loves a good neck or bum scratch. She enjoys her walks and loves a good roll around in the grass. Roxy likes her food and will sit and give paw for a tasty treat. She also likes to play ball but we make sure she doesn’t overdo it as she is an older lady. She does still have the odd grumpy moment if she is not feeling quite right but will let you know that she wants to be left alone. Roxy enjoys walks with her canine friends but will nicely let them know if they are too boisterous for her. She is looking for an experienced owner who can manage her quirky personality and would prefer a home without children. She has a lot of love to give and will make a great addition in the right home.
